Varieties of Nightclub Positions


Pub positions come in various types, each with its own list of duties and requirements. Understanding these roles can aid you locate the one that most matches your abilities and preferences. Common positions comprise drink makers, bartender helpers, waitstaff, and hostesses.
Mixologists are the heart of any pub. They mix drinks, interact with clients, and guarantee a efficient operation of service. Good drink makers must have a blend of practical abilities and a friendly demeanor.
Bartender helpers help mixologists by restocking supplies, sanitizing, and taking care of various supporting duties. This role is often a stepping stone to working as a drink maker.
Waitstaff and hosts also play vital positions. Servers take drink lists and serve cocktails to seating areas, while hosts meet guests and oversee seating arrangements. Both jobs need excellent communication and client care abilities.

Managing Obstacles


Having a job in a nightclub isn't without its obstacles. From managing problematic clients to managing a busy shift, being prepared can help you navigate these situations effectively.
One common obstacle is managing intoxicated clients. Being collected and courteous is key. If a scenario worsens, don't wait to contact a supervisor or security staff.
Another difficulty can be the bodily needs of the role. Long shifts on your legs and lifting heavy objects can be taxing. Taking care of your health is crucial. Stay hydrated and get time off when required.
Lastly, juggling work with other obligations can be challenging. Effective time management and clear conversation with your manager about your schedule can assist you keep a healthy work-life harmony.

Moving Up in the Pub Field


If you enjoy working in a bar and wish to chase it as a long-term job, there are several routes for progression. Many people start in beginning roles and advance their way up to management roles or even running their own nightclub.
One frequent route is progressing from a bartender helper to a drink maker. Getting experience and demonstrating your competencies can result in more duties and higher income. Mixologists with a talent for mixology can also concentrate in developing distinct cocktails, which can be a rewarding area.
Supervisory positions, such as lead bartender or boss, involve read more overseeing employees, handling inventory, and guaranteeing efficient operations. These jobs need strong leadership and coordination abilities.
For those with an entrepreneurial attitude, running a bar can be the top aim. While it involves significant capital and uncertainty, the rewards can be substantial. Investigating the industry and creating a solid approach are crucial steps toward prosperity.
